Understanding How Desktop Thermal Printers Work
So, you’re curious about how these compact thermal printers actually create those crisp labels and receipts? It’s a surprisingly simple process, relying on a bit of heat and some special paper. We’ve found that understanding this basic mechanism helps you appreciate their efficiency.
The Magic of Thermal Paper
The key ingredient is the thermal paper itself. Unlike regular paper, this special stock is coated with a heat-sensitive dye. When the printer’s print head applies heat, it causes a chemical reaction within this coating. This reaction turns the heated spots black, forming the text or image you see.
The Thermosensitive Coating
Think of it like a tiny chemistry experiment happening right on your desk! This coating is a mix of a leuco dye and a developer. When heated above a certain temperature, the dye and developer combine, creating the dark marks. The Role of the Print Head
The printer’s print head is where the action happens. It’s a bar lined with tiny heating elements, essentially miniature resistors. These elements are arranged in a grid, corresponding to the dots that make up your text and images. When the printer receives data, it precisely controls which of these tiny heaters get hot and for how long.
Direct Thermal vs. Thermal Transfer
It’s important to know there are two main types of thermal printing: direct thermal and thermal transfer. Your desktop thermal printer is almost certainly a direct thermal printer. This means it uses heat directly on the coated paper. Thermal transfer printers, often larger industrial models, use heat to melt a ribbon (like an ink ribbon) onto the label material. For most home and small office needs, direct thermal is what you’ll find.
The Printing Process Step-by-Step
Let’s walk through it. First, the paper is fed through the printer. Then, the print head, which is usually pressed against the paper, heats up specific dots according to the digital information it receives. As the paper moves, the pattern of heated dots builds up your entire print. It’s a speedy, dot-by-dot creation.

Print Resolution (DPI)
Resolution is measured in dots per inch (DPI). For most standard labels and receipts, 203 DPI is perfectly adequate. If you need to print very fine text or detailed graphics, you might consider a higher resolution, like 300 DPI, though this is less common for basic desktop models.
Print Speed
Speed is often measured in inches per second (IPS). If you print a lot of labels at once, a faster printer will save you time. For casual use, a slower speed might be fine. Think about your typical workload when evaluating this spec.
Connectivity Options
How will you connect the printer to your computer or device? Common options include USB, Ethernet (for network sharing), and sometimes Bluetooth or Wi-Fi for wireless printing. Ensure the connection type matches your setup.
Label Size Compatibility
Thermal printers have a maximum print width. Make sure the printer you choose can accommodate the size of labels you intend to print. Most standard desktop models handle common shipping label sizes (like 4×6 inches) and smaller receipt rolls easily.

Can I use regular paper in a thermal printer?
No, you cannot use regular paper. Desktop thermal printers require special thermal paper that has a heat-sensitive coating. Using regular paper will result in blank pages because it lacks the necessary chemical layer to react to the printer’s heat.
Are desktop thermal printers noisy?
Generally, desktop thermal printers are very quiet. They don’t have noisy ink cartridges or complex print heads moving back and forth like some other printer types. The main sound you’ll hear is the paper feeding through, which is usually a soft whirring noise.
What’s the difference between direct thermal and thermal transfer?
Your desktop thermal printer is almost certainly a direct thermal model. This type prints directly onto heat-sensitive paper. Thermal transfer printers use heat to melt ink from a ribbon onto the label material, creating a more durable and fade-resistant print, but they require ribbons.
